Lizzy McAlpine has announced a new album, ‘five seconds flat’

  • Stephen Ackroyd
  • January 20, 2022

Lizzy McAlpine has announced a new album, ‘five seconds flat’.

Set for release on 8th April, the news comes alongside a new single lifted from it, ‘all my ghosts’. There’s also a video for the track, directed by Gus Black (Phoebe Bridgers, Sheryl Crow). The clip will form part of a short film also incorporating her previously released videos for ‘erase me’ and ‘doomsday’, due to arrive on the same day as the album.

“I want to give my fans something different with each record, because I’m different with each record,” explains McAlpine. “I want to always be growing and moving forward as an artist”.
